We select our wood carefully and use only FSC-certified wood, which means wood that has been sourced in an environmentally-friendly, socially responsible manner. It is, however, of the best quality spruce with a minimal amount of knots and a beautiful flat structure.
The boards (10 cm wide and 18 mm thick) are planed at the sides and painted with a special 30Mu white matte paint. This base layer is transparent so that the wood structure remains visible. The layer is necessary in order to prevent warping of the wood.
Subsequently, the wood map is applied directly with water-based ink. The environmentally friendly ink is waterproof and colourfast.
